Mistři v programování na #hovnokod

C# #4660

Čitateľný kód nie je priorita...

        private void RemoveItemPrices(ItemDto itemDto, Item dbItem)
        {
            for (int i = dbItem.ItemPrices.Count - 1; i >= 0; i--)
            {
                var item = dbItem.ItemPrices[i];
                if (!itemDto.ItemPrices.Select(p => p.Id).Contains(item.Id))
                {
                    _ctx.ItemPrices.Remove(item);
                    dbItem.ItemPrices.Remove(item);
                }
            }
        }

Anonymous,